Overview: With our annual accrual, employees can earn on a specific date, such as their employment anniversary.
Important: To create an anniversary accrual, you will first want to make sure that you have your Time Off types set up and that they are included in accruals. If you haven't done so already, this article explains that process: Enable Time Off Accruals

Create An Anniversary Accrual Rule
1. Start by clicking Settings in the top navigation followed by Time Off:
2. Then click Accruals Rules from the left-hand menu followed:
3. From there click the +Add a New Time Off Accrual Rule button:
4. You can then specify:
The name of the rule
The frequency (yearly)
When the accrual should be applied
The time off type being used
And the number of hours the employee should earn
5. Save once done.
FAQ:
Q: Can I automatically move an employee from one accrual rule to another?
A: No, we are not currently able to automatically move employees from one rule to another, this would need to be managed manually.
